SA Men’s Basketball National Team coach appointed

Following back-to-back Basketball National League title success with the Tshwane Suns, team coach George Makena has been handed a new challenge by the country’s basketball governing body. Basketball South Africa has given Makena the task of guiding the men’s national team, a role that the veteran coach is relishing.
